Vowing to make the > best of the situation, > I decided to try Debian, instead of just > reinstalling Redhat. I made the > 17 install disks for 2.2, booted up, and started > downloading. The install > was a breeze. Apt-get is amazing. But I do have a > few problems with > Debian: > > 1) The default install has some obvious things > missing. (I did the > default install cus I was feeling lazy.) For one, > it's missing important > devel libraries, such as the ncurses static > libraries. This seems like > something that should be included in the base > install. That's just one > example; there are others. > > 2) Doesn't configure X during install. This doesn't > bother me, > but I can see where a new user would be pretty > freaked just looking at a > command prompt. > > 3) Dselect is weird. This is just a personal thing; > I know some people > love dselect, but I'm having issues with it. For > example, even if I tell > it to just grab one package, it ends up wanting to > grap 35mb worth of > shit. What I'm doing right now is just using > dselect to find packages, > then getting them with apt-get. > > Just my first impression.
